Toyota Innova Hycross Scores Full 5 Stars In Bharat NCAP

Toyota Innova Hycross has been crash tested by Bharat NCAP, and it has secured a full 5-star safety rating in both adult occupant and child occupant protection. The rating applies to all the variants of the MPV.

Toyota Innova Hycross – Crash Test Results

Adult Occupant Protection30.47 out of 32
Child Occupant Protection45 out of 49
  • Frontal Offset Deformable Barrier Test (FODB): In this test, the Hycross scored 14.47 points out of 16, providing strong protection to the driver’s and front passenger’s head, chest, and knees. The cabin remained stable during the impact.
  • Side Movable Deformable Barrier Test (SMDB): The Innova Hycross offered maximum protection in the side impact test, scoring 16 out of 16, showing no signs of structural weakness or intrusion into the passenger compartment.
  • Child Occupant Protection (COP): – The Innova Hycross received 24/24 points in the dynamic tests, 12/12 in CRS installation, and 9/13 in vehicle assessment, bringing its total COP score to 45/49 — among the highest in its class.

Safety Features Onboard

The Toyota Innova Hycross is based on the brand’s TNGA-C monocoque platform, a global architecture engineered for crash safety and occupant protection. It also offers a host of active and passive safety features, including: –

  • Six airbags
  • Electronic stability control
  • 3-point seatbelt for all
  • ABS with EBD
  • Traction control
  • Hill assist
  • ISOFIX child seat mount
  • Electronic parking brake with auto hold
  • Tyre pressure monitoring system
  • 360-degree camera
  • Level-2 ADAS suite
